With less than a month left for the Lok Sabha election results to be declared, the Congress said its ‘guarantees’ listed in its manifesto will change the circumstances faced by women in these “tough times.”

Congress parliamentary party chairperson Sonia Gandhi, in a video message shared by the party, said, “My dear sisters, women have made a huge contribution, from the freedom struggle to the creation of modern India. However, today our women are facing a crisis amid severe inflation. To do justice to their hard work and penance, the Congress has come up with a revolutionary guarantee.”

Gandhi announced the benefits of the ‘Mahalakshmi scheme’ which is aimed at lifting women from poor families out of the crisis. “The Congress’ ‘Mahalakshmi’ scheme guarantees that we will give Rs 1 lakh every year to a woman from a poor family,” she said in her message.


“In Karnataka and Telangana, our ‘guarantees’ have already changed the lives of many families. Be it MGNREGA, Right to Information, Right to Education or through schemes like Food Security, the Congress party has empowered millions of Indians. The ‘Mahalakshmi’ is the latest guarantee to take our work forward,” she added.

The Congress party’s Lok Sabha election manifesto is focused on ensuring justice to people based on five “Nyay pillars”. The party is fighting the elections on the issue of ‘five nyay’ (justices) — ‘Bhagidari Nyay’, ‘Kisan Nyay’, ‘Nari Nyay’, ‘Shramik Nyay’ and ‘Yuva Nyay’ — giving 25 guarantees, five under each category, announced earlier by the Congress president and Rahul Gandhi.
